ILO PARTICIPATORY GENDER AUDIT CERTIFICATION PROGRAMME

Carolina Ferrer Rincon

This Certification programme aims to build participants’ capacity to implement ILO Participatory Gender Audits (PGA) in organizations. The ILO PGA is a tool for conducting institutional diagnostics from a gender perspective, which assesses the degree of integration of gender equality across all levels of an organization.

OBJECTIVES

The objective of this Certification programme was for participants to develop the required skills and competences to plan and run Participatory Gender Audits in organizations in line with the ILO methodology. To this end, participants explored the informing principles, the fundamentals, and the key components of the ILO Participatory Gender Audit methodology.

CONTENT

  • Overview of the PGA methodology

  • Planning a PGA

  • Forming a PGA facilitation team

  • The PGA analytical framework

  • The PGA desk review

  • The PGA interviews

  • The PGA workshops and relevant exercises

  • The PGA report writing process
